![]() |
Paradox-Tabelle zur Laufzeit erstellen, Befehlssatz?
Hallo, vermutlich wurde die Anfrage schon zig fach gestellt, konnte aber auch mit der Such-Funktion nicht wirklich etwas finden.
Ich bin auf der Suche nach einer detailierten Beschreibung der FieldDefs für eine Paradox7 DB. Grundsätzlich möchte ich die Tabellen zur Laufzeit erzeugen können. Das wesentliche zur Erstellung ist mir bekannt, die Felder erstelle ich momentan wie folgt: Add('ID', ftAutoInc, 0, false); Aber wie vergebe ich z.B. den Status eines Schlüsselfeldes? Wie kann ich der neuen Tabelle ein Passwort vergeben etc. Gibt es irgendwo eine Beschreibung bzw. Referenz zu Paradox/ ?! mfg |
Re: Paradox-Tabelle zur Laufzeit erstellen, Befehlssatz?
Hallo trockentaucher,
Indizes werden wie folgt erstellt:
Delphi-Quellcode:
Zum Thema Passwort suche einfach mal im Forum nach
with IndexDefs do
begin Clear; { Der erste Index hat keinen Namen, denn er ist ein primärer Paradox-Schlüssel } Add('', 'Field1', [ixPrimary, ixUnique]); Add('Fld2Indx', 'Field2', [ixCaseInsensitive]); end; ![]() Als Referenz kannst du die OH benutzen. Schau dir einmal die Methoden der TTable Komponente und der TSession Komponente an. Die meisten Beispiele in der OH zu diesen Komponenten beziehen sich auf Paradox. |
Re: Paradox-Tabelle zur Laufzeit erstellen, Befehlssatz?
Und bevor es vergessen wird ;-)
Herzlich Willkommen in der Delphi-PRAXIS |
Re: Paradox-Tabelle zur Laufzeit erstellen, Befehlssatz?
Zitat:
|
Re: Paradox-Tabelle zur Laufzeit erstellen, Befehlssatz?
Zitat:
|
Alle Zeitangaben in WEZ +1. Es ist jetzt 08:51 Uhr. |
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z